Temporary position for a Plumber for 3 months at £20 Umbrella/CIS, including van and fuel card in Newark-On-Trent.

Responsibilities of the Plumber include:

  • Completing reactive plumbing work on tenanted and void social housing properties
  • Carrying out all aspects of plumbing repair and refurbishments
  • Ensuring adherence to health and safety procedures
  • Maintaining van stock
  • Ensuring customer satisfaction

Essential criteria of the Plumber include:

  • Full UK Driving License
  • Level 2 NVQ
  • Willing to complete a DBS
